This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in United States.
• Take ownership of and enhance the partner relationship across all tiers (Bronze, Silver, Gold) in the West Coast. Act as the lead for partner onboarding, deal registration, co-selling support, and conducting quarterly business reviews.
• Manage the three fundamental CTM activities: acquiring Tier 1 integrators not currently enrolled in the program (whale hunting), facilitating tier progression (advancing partners through the Bronze/Silver/Gold levels), and developing commercial verticals.
• Identify, pursue, and secure target integrators utilizing project intelligence tools (ConstructConnect, installation history, and competitive displacement opportunities). Focus on margin and recurring revenue economics rather than product features.
• Collaborate on joint business strategies with Gold and Silver partners. Conduct quarterly QBRs to guide partners through their unit economics, software margin trends, and pipeline.
• Work alongside internal AEs on co-selling initiatives. Respect deal registration processes. Uphold attribution discipline within Salesforce.
• Travel within the territory to partner offices, job sites, regional trade shows, and industry events, with approximately 50% travel required.
• Keep precise records of partners, pipeline, and forecasts in Salesforce. Provide a weekly pipeline update and a quarterly territory scorecard to the Director of Channel Sales.
• A minimum of 3 years in a quota-carrying channel sales, partner management, or business development role. Experience in security, access control, video surveillance, low-voltage, or IT VAR is highly desirable.
• Proven experience in establishing and expanding partner relationships from Bronze to strategic tier.
• Ability to engage confidently at all levels within a partner organization, from owners to installation technicians to CFOs.
• Proficiency in Salesforce, Excel, and standard business software.
• Capability to work independently, prioritize competing demands, and meet quarterly objectives.
• Excellent written and verbal communication skills. Effective in partner meetings and disciplined in CRM and email communication.
• Willingness to travel approximately 50% of the time within the territory.
